William David Lane, better known as Billy Lane, is a well-known name in the world of custom motorcycles. As the founder of Choppers Inc., he gained widespread fame for building and riding his hubless wheel motorcycles. Many also recognise him from the show Biker Build-Off, which was aired on Discovery Channel.

However, his journey hasn’t been easy as he got caught in a drunk-driving incident in 2006 that led to the tragic death of another biker. Lane was convicted in 2009 and served 6 years in prison. Despite the setback, he didn’t give up on his passion and is still involved in custom motorcycle building.

Early Life

While there are not enough details available about his early life, some online wiki pages reveal that Billy Lane was born on 6th February 1970 in Miami, Florida.

Growing up, he developed a passion for mechanics and design. To turn his hobby into a career, Lane enrolled at Florida State University to earn an associate degree. He also studied mechanical engineering and completed his graduation in 1997 from Florida International University. His academic background helped him polish his technical skills and become successful in the field.

Beginning of Career

Talking about Billy Lane’s career, he had a humble beginning. During his early career days, he worked on motorcycles in his garage.

After gaining confidence, he started his own company, Choppers Inc., in Florida’s Melbourne area. The shop quickly became known for building unique motorcycles and unlike factory-produced bikes, his choppers were handcrafted. This helped him catch the attention of motorcycle lovers from across the country and in a short time, Lane had built a loyal following.

Shot to Fame

Billy Lane rose to fame after he joined the cast of Biker Build-Off on Discovery Channel. The show was all about custom bike builders competing against one another and trying to outdo creativity and craftsmanship. Fans loved watching Lane do his thing on the show. But it was his no-nonsense approach that made him a favourite.

Besides making motorcycles, Lane wrote two books, including Billy Lane’s How to Build Old School Choppers, Bobbers and Customs and Billy Lane’s Chop Fiction: It’s Not a Motorcycle, Baby, It’s a Chopper.

However, Lane’s career took a major hit in 2006, due to a tragic drunk-driving accident he was involved in. The incident caused the death of a biker. After serving six years in jail, Lane was released.
